The Sage: Wise leader of the Vithara!
The third and final faction is here! Play as the Vithara tribe led by the wise, old Sage. Amass a pack of dinosaurs and prehistoric beasts to overwhelm opponents with sheer speed and numbers.

Chieftain Bonus: Harmony
Wild Dinosaurs are not aggressive and can be tamed with the Sage’s ability. Shrines can be captured without having to kill nearby dinosaurs. Power is used for various Units, Buildings and Upgrades.
Talents
Tier 1
- Growth: All units and buildings receive +2 Regeneration. Reduces the cost of the Sage’s ability by 10%.
- Eagle’s Blessing: Reduces the cost of Settlement Upgrades by 10%. Go’n Catalysts are 10% cheaper.
Tier 2
- Pack Leader: Infantry and Beast Units receive +5 Armour and +5 Armour Penetration.
- Circle of Life: All units and buildings receive +2 Regeneration. Nereids receive +3 Healing.
Tier 3
- Ascension: All units receive +2 Damage and train 10% faster.
- Preservation: All military units receive +1 Movement Speed and +15% Health.
Powers
- Immortality: Targeted units and buildings become invulnerable but can no longer attack for 10 seconds.
- Shatter: Targeted units receive +10 Armour Penetration for 10 seconds.
- Mending: Targeted units and buildings are healed for 25% of their maximum Health.
- Entangle: Targets an area and covers it in creeping vines for 5 seconds. Enemies walking through the area receive -2 Movement Speed.
- Tornado: Creates a Tornado on the targeted location. Deals 5 to 20 Damage per second for 8 seconds based on proximity to the eye of the storm, with closer units taking less damage.
Buildings
- Settlement: Your home base. Provides 20 population. The Sage and Wisps can be trained here. Wisps construct buildings and gather resources. Serves as a drop-off point for resources.
- Treehouse: Increases your maximum population by 10. Can only grant up to 120 population in total.
- Go’n Garden: Can be worked by up to 3 Wisps to generate Food and Power. Wisps do not require a drop-off point for these resources. Efficiency can be boosted by nearby Go’n Catalysts.
- Resources Well: Serves as a drop-off point for resources and holds economic upgrades.
- Nest: A Dinosaur nest producing various Dinosaur units. Allows training of War Raptors, Dilophosaurus and Ankylosaurus as well as their upgrades.
- Healing Spring: Allows training and upgrading of Nereids and slowly heals nearby units over time.
- Beast Den: A lair of fierce prehistoric mammals. Allows training and upgrading of the Panther and Wooly Mammoth units.
- Guardian Circle: A mystical gathering place for guardians of fauna and flora. Allows training and upgrading of the Dryad and Wendigo units.
- Go’n Smithery: Holds various upgrades for Infantry, Ranged and Beast units.
- Go’n Catalyst: A building that increases the productivity for nearby Go’n Gardens by 20%. Limited to 5 total.
- Crystal Hatchery: A crystal cave that allows production of Crystalline Reptiles which will walk between the Hatchery and the Settlement to produce crystal.
